T. Rajendar has been one of the most popular and influential people in the Tamil film industry.


Lovingly called as TR by his countless fans across Tamil Nadu, the veteran has been an industry veteran for nearly 5 decades and is still the exuberant person since his young days.


Meanwhile, TR, who recently announced his entry into politics with his Latchiya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am, had recently participated in a talent show as a special guest judge.


Post his participation, a section of fans had begun trolling on various social networking forums, which drew ire from many of his fans.


Now, his son and the multi-talented Simbu released a statement directed towards all those who have been trolling his father, T. Rajendar.


Simbu stated, "When a person like my father with such huge experience, multiple talents and high potential even at this age is mocked, it does a hurt quite a lot. But, it is necessary to understand that the ones who mock him for his style of vocal music composition cannot compose music like him vocally and that is why these people resort to making fun of him."


He also said, "Some make fun of my father for shaking his head and hair. At least he has hair when these people are turning bald at the age of 20."


STR further added, "When there are those who fall for any girl, my father is one who has married only woman and is still committed to his marriage even today. Such a good habit will only draw mockery from these kinds of people."


In addition, Simbu spoke, "Some of these people will also be addicted to drugs. And, these people will obviously want to make fun of a person like him, who doesn’t have any single bad habit."


Simbu then went on to add, "One thing everybody need to understand is these people who make fun of him are the ones who have no talent whatsoever. However, some others, who despite not possessing talent, encourage him for his vast knowledge, his big list of talents, and it is because of the respect bestowed upon by those people that he has scaled big heights in his life today. And, it is those people whom I want to thank from the bottom of my heart."


On the professional front, Simbu is currently working on Mani Ratnam’s multi-starrer, Chekka Chivantha Vaanam.


He is also handling the music for Oviya’s upcoming film, 90ML.
